WebIsolation. While elements that are grouped together may carry more visual weight, isolating or separating a key object or shape from the rest of a composition will make it stand out. In At the Moulin Rouge (1892-95), Henri De Toulouse-Lautrec uses isolation to guide our attention. The group of people at the table are placed near the centre of ... Hindus believe that yoga is an important practice that helps them to be close to Brahman. The idea is that, through yoga, Hindus can reach God either as a personal god (called vaikuntha) or as the God within humans (called antaryami). As yoga is a practice, it is something that Hindus have to work at over many years to be able to do it ...
